Subject: Formula sandbox cut-over — done

Hey all — quick recap for the sync. We finished moving Quillworth's user-supplied formulas into the new Hollowbox sandbox last night. All eval now runs in the isolated worker pool; the old in-process path is dead and the feature flag is removed. No customer-visible breakage so far, just two formulas that relied on the removed filesystem shim (owners notified). Resource limits are deliberately tight for week one — we'll loosen after we see real usage. Current sandbox settings are pasted below.

deployment values, bawig-kawip:
ISTAEL_LOG_LEVEL=error
ISTAEL_METRICS_HOST=metrics.istael.tolvaqsys.internal
ISTAEL_POOL_SIZE=16

MEMO — Second-Source Supplier Search

To: Branch managers

Our single supplier for control modules, Dressler Componentry, missed two delivery windows this quarter. A second-source search is now active. Shortlist: Vanta Electrics, Morrow & Pike, Eastholm Industrial. Trial orders placed with the first two. Do not discuss externally. Report any supplier chatter to Ines Varga immediately. Decision expected within six weeks. The confidential planning note follows below.

management briefing: Project Zorix slips by six weeks because of the audit delay.

# Records Transport — Brindlegate Office Move

Quick one for the records crew: all personnel and contract files go in the grey lidded crates, sealed and numbered before the van arrives. Nothing loose, nothing in personal bags, please. Harwick Removals is handling the run to the new Fenley Street site on Friday. Keep the crate log with the last crate out. When you meet the driver, follow this confidential step:

drop instructions, taweg-yahof: the olieth juleth courier leaves the goriel rusox fraath ledger at gate 7663 under passcode 945738

Quarterly Planning Note — Franchise Agreement

For sales leads. The franchise agreement with Orvana Fitness Studios advances to signature this quarter. Territory assignments for Dellmarch and Upper Quayside are final; commission structures follow the standard schedule with a pilot uplift in month one. Please align pipeline forecasts accordingly before the planning call. The underlying business rationale is set out below.

management briefing: Gorysek Holdings is in early talks to buy Lamathix Holdings for about $23.9 million. The Holok launch date is December 22, and nothing goes to the press before then.